3PM ††† ††† (Crosses) are Chino Moreno (Deftones), Shaun Lopez (Far) & Chuck Doom from Los Angeles, CA. In honor of Record Store Day 2012, the band is releasing a limited 7" Double A-Side, their first ever 7" piece. The 7" features one song from each of the band's two EP's released to date, namely "Op†ion" from EP † and "†elepa†hy" from EP ††. The band's debut, EP †, was revered as one of "2011's Best Free Albums" by Forbes.com. The band recently completed their first ever Festival appearances at Lollapalooza Chile and Quilmes Rock 2012 in South America.

Music That Changes The Worldis a special limited-edition box set release - available on Record Store Day at Amoeba Music! This four-volume vinyl collection featues 34 exclusive tracks by world-renowned artists such as Rock and Roll Hall of Fame inductee Donovan, Iggy Pop, Peter Gabriel, Moby, Maroon 5, Ozomatli and many others. Proceeds from the box set benefit the David Lynch Foundation.
